Transformation is the movement of a point from its initial location to a new location. Types of transformation are reflection, rotation, dilation and translation.
Dilation is the reduction or enlargement of an object. If a point X(x, y) is dilated by a factor of k ,the new location is X'(kx, ky).
If a point X(x, y) is reflected about the y-axis, the new location is X'(-x, y)
